Las aventuras de Tom Sawyer
Capítulo 33, Página 9
"He
said
under
the
cross.
This
is
the
closest
to
being
under
the
cross.
It
can’t
be
under
the
rock
because
it
sits
on
the
ground."
They
searched
again
and
then
sat
down,
feeling
sad.
Huck
had
no
ideas.
Then
Tom
said:
"Look,
Huck,
there
are
footprints
and
candle-grease
on
one
side
of
this
rock,
but
not
the
other.
Why
is
that?
Maybe
the
money
is
under
the
rock.
I’m
going
to
dig."
"That’s
a
good
idea,
Tom!"
said
Huck
excitedly.
Tom
took
out
his
knife
and
dug.
Soon
he
hit
wood.
"Hey,
Huck!
Did
you
hear
that?"
Huck
started
to
dig
too.
They
found
some
boards
and
removed
them.
They
covered
a
hole
under
the
rock.
Tom
went
in
and
held
his
candle,
but
couldn’t
see
the
end.
He
wanted
to
explore.
He
went
under;
the
path
went
down.
He
followed
it,
Huck
behind
him.
Tom
turned
a
corner
and
shouted:
"Wow,
Huck,
look
here!"
